TWO CHINESE IVORY CARVINGS
EARLY 20TH CENTURY
Comprising a lady holding a fan in one hand and a rose spray in the other, her hair beatifully arranged; and a figure of Li Tieguai, with his crutch in his hands, a large lotus leaf to his shoulder
The first, 11 5/8in. (29.7cm.) high, wood stand (2)
